Lethbridge (cda), Ab vs Ofunato Climate & Distance Between

Japan flag
  • The distance between Lethbridge (cda), Ab, Canada and Ofunato, Japan is approximately 7,754 km or 4,818 mi.
  • To reach Lethbridge (cda), Ab in this distance one would set out from Ofunato bearing 41.6° or NE and follow the great circles arc to approach Lethbridge (cda), Ab bearing 127.1° or SE .
  • Lethbridge (cda), Ab has a mid-latitude cool steppe climate (BSk) whereas Ofunato has a humid subtropical climate (Cfa).
  • Lethbridge (cda), Ab is in or near the boreal moist forest biome whereas Ofunato is in or near the cool temperate wet forest biome.
  • The average temperature is 5.5 °C (9.9°F) cooler.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 4.1 °C (7.4°F) more in Lethbridge (cda), Ab. The continentality subtype is subcontinental for both.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 1092.4 mm (43 in) less which is equivalent to 1092.4 l/m² (26.81 US gal/ft²) or 10,924,000 l/ha (1,167,848 US gal/ac) less. About 1/4 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 10.6° lower in Lethbridge (cda), Ab than in Ofunato.
